A tragic incident occurred on Sunday, March 16, at Macho Sauna, a well-known gay sauna in the Kolenmarkt/Rue du Marché au Charbon district in Brussels. Authorities confirmed that a person was found deceased inside the establishment, leading to an ongoing investigation.
According to BRUZZ and Sudinfo, emergency services were called to the scene, and the Brussels public prosecutor’s office has taken charge of the case. The exact circumstances of the death remain unclear, and further updates are expected as the investigation progresses.
Macho Sauna has been a long-standing venue in Brussels’ LGBTQ+ scene, located in a vibrant neighborhood known for its nightlife. This incident has drawn attention, and more information will be shared as authorities provide updates.
